Modifying himself with changing trends and analyzing the cinema making business with time, veteran director K Raghavendra Rao remained as an iconic inspirational personality for many. While there has been news on KRR planning to retire from direction and ‘Om Namo Venkatesaya’ could well be his last directorial but he rejected all those speculations.

‘I want to make many more devotional films based on stories of other famous temples and spiritual personalities. I need the blessings and permission from almighty for their progress,’ K Raghavendra Rao mentioned while discussing with media friends on ONV set for release on this Friday.

At peak times of his career period, KRR invented new norms for commercial Telugu cinema from elevation of heroism with strong emotion to exploitation of Srungara Rasam in heroines. Looks like, the legendary veteran is diverting the same attention now on to Bhakti Rasam because age brings in a new psychological perspective of understanding the world and KRR is completely enjoying the professional satisfaction handling the spiritual scripts.
